Luangta Maha Bua was renowned throughout Thailand for his rigorous meditation practice, profound spiritual realization, and immense compassion. A direct disciple of the most venerable Ajahn Mun Bhuridatto, he dedicated his life to the preservation of the Dhamma and the development of the path to enlightenment.
